Kenan Thompson, who has worked on shows like “All That” and “Kenan & Kel,” talked about a new TV series that looks into some scary stuff that happened behind the scenes of kids’ shows.
The show called “Quiet on Set: The Dark Side of Kids TV” tells stories about harassment that the show’s previous stars are claiming happened to them during production.
To answer these allegations, Kenan said:
I didn’t see any of this bad stuff myself because it happened after I left the network Nickelodeon. But I feel really sad for anyone who was hurt or had a bad time.
Kenan also appeared on the Tamron Hall Show and said that he didn’t know about these terrible instances while he was on the production team.
I have quite fond memories of my costars from that time. But I feel very bad about the things some people went through. I know it must have been very tought.
During the production of Quiet on Set episodes, Kenan worked with Dan Schneider but mentioned that he wasn’t around much on “Kenan & Kel” shooting.
After the allegations, Dan Schneider made a video saying sorry for some things he did that he’s not proud of. Nickelodeon also shared a message that said they always try to make sure everyone is safe and happy at work, but they can’t say for sure what happened as it was a long time ago.
